Method for producing cement by using low-grade limestone
The invention discloses a method for producing cement by using low-grade limestone, which comprises the following steps: S1: 100-200 parts of limestone, 10-30 parts of sandstone, 15-45 parts of calcium sulphoaluminate, 20-100 parts of gypsum, 13-35 parts of clay and 15-55 parts of active admixture; S2: putting a certain amount of limestone into a crusher for crushing treatment, and collecting thecrushed limestone after the crushing is finished, then crushing a certain amount of sandstone, mixing the crushed limestone and sandstone, then carrying out refining, mixing and crushing treatment tofinally prepare a first mixed material. According to the method for producing the cement by utilizing the low-grade limestone, added calcium sulphoaluminate can prevent steel bars pre-buried in the cement from being corroded, meanwhile, the excellent resistance of the cement can be enhanced, and the binding power of the cement can be greatly improved by adding gypsum; meanwhile, the strength of the cement can be improved, the contractibility of the cement is reduced, and the frost resistance and the impermeability are improved.
